If you do not wish to do so, delete this +exception statement from your version. */ + +package java.security; + +import java.util.HashSet; + +/** + * AccessControlContext makes system resource access decsion + * based on permission rights. + * + * It is used for a specific context and has only one method + * checkPermission. It is similar to AccessController except + * that it makes decsions based on the current context instead + * of the the current thread. + * + * It is created by call AccessController.getContext method. + * + * @author Mark Benvenuto + * @since 1.2 + */ +public final class AccessControlContext +{ + private final ProtectionDomain[] protectionDomains; + private final DomainCombiner combiner; + + /** + * Construct a new AccessControlContext with the specified + * ProtectionDomains. <code>context</code> must not be + * null and duplicates will be removed. + * + * @param context The ProtectionDomains to use + */ + public AccessControlContext(ProtectionDomain[] context) + { + HashSet domains = new HashSet (context.length); + for (int i = 0; i < context.length; i++) + domains.add (context[i]); + protectionDomains = (ProtectionDomain[]) + domains.toArray (new ProtectionDomain[domains.size()]); + combiner = null; + } + + /** + * Construct a new AccessControlContext with the specified + * ProtectionDomains and DomainCombiner + * + * @since 1.3 + */ + public AccessControlContext(AccessControlContext acc, + DomainCombiner combiner) + { + // XXX check permission to call this. + AccessControlContext acc2 = AccessController.getContext(); + protectionDomains = combiner.combine (acc2.protectionDomains, + acc.protectionDomains); + this.combiner = combiner; + } + + AccessControlContext (ProtectionDomain[] domains, AccessControlContext acc, + DomainCombiner combiner) + { + protectionDomains = combiner.combine (domains, acc.protectionDomains); + this.combiner = combiner; + } + + /** + * Returns the Domain Combiner associated with the AccessControlContext + * + * @return the DomainCombiner + */ + public DomainCombiner getDomainCombiner() + { + return combiner; + } + + /** + * Determines whether or not the specific permission is granted + * depending on the context it is within. + * + * @param perm a permission to check + * + * @throws AccessControlException if the permssion is not permitted + */ + public void checkPermission(Permission perm) throws AccessControlException + { + if (protectionDomains.length == 0) + throw new AccessControlException ("permission not granted"); + for (int i = 0; i < protectionDomains.length; i++) + if (!protectionDomains[i].implies(perm)) + throw new AccessControlException ("permission not granted"); + } + + /** + * Checks if two AccessControlContexts are equal. + * + * It first checks if obj is an AccessControlContext class, and + * then checks if each ProtectionDomain matches. + * + * @param obj The object to compare this class to + * + * @return true if equal, false otherwise + */ + public boolean equals(Object obj) + { + if (obj instanceof AccessControlContext) + { + AccessControlContext acc = (AccessControlContext) obj; + + if (acc.protectionDomains.length != protectionDomains.length) + return false; + + int i, j; + for (i = 0; i < protectionDomains.length; i++) + { + for (j = 0; j < acc.protectionDomains.length; j++) + { + if (acc.protectionDomains[j].equals (protectionDomains[i])) + break; + } + if (j == acc.protectionDomains.length) + return false; + } + return true; + } + return false; + } + + /** + * Computes a hash code of this class + * + * @return a hash code representing this class + */ + public int hashCode() + { + int h = 0; + for (int i = 0; i < protectionDomains.length; i++) + h ^= protectionDomains[i].hashCode(); + + return h; + } +} |
